Responsible Betting Considerations
While crypto sportsbooks offer numerous advantages, responsible betting practices remain paramount. The speed and convenience of digital currency transactions can sometimes encourage impulsive wagering, making it essential to establish clear betting limits before engaging with any platform. Most reputable crypto sportsbooks provide tools for setting de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options.
Understanding the volatility of cryptocurrency markets is also crucial. The value of digital assets can fluctuate significantly, meaning winnings denominated in crypto may gain or lose value before withdrawal. Bettors should consider whether they intend to hold cryptocurrency long-term or convert to fiat currency promptly.

Making Your Choice Among Crypto Sportsbooks
Selecting the right crypto sportsbook requires evaluating multiple factors beyond cryptocurrency support. Licensing and regulatory compliance should be your first consideration, ensuring the platform operates under proper UK gambling authority oversight. Established sportsbooks with transparent ownership structures and clear terms of service provide greater assurance of fair treatment and fund security.
Compare the sports coverage available across platforms, as offerings vary significantly. Some crypto sportsbooks specialise in major sports like football and tennis, while others provide extensive coverage of niche markets and esports. Your personal betting interests should guide this evaluation.
Examine the cryptocurrency options each platform accepts. While Bitcoin remains most common, platforms supporting Ethereum, Litecoin, and other altcoins offer greater flexibility. Review withdrawal policies carefully, particularly regarding minimum amounts and processing times for crypto transactions.
